Generation Zero, 1980s alternative Sweden, made robots as a defense in case of another attack or WWIII naturally they go rouge, you're coming back from a trip so you miss everything, your boat is sunk by a shot from shore and "you make it to land injured, but alive" so you get to discover the why how and who through missions and lots of environmental storytelling
